Keeping Heart: A series of reflections on the art of living fully

Rate this book
In Keeping Heart , Dr. Chip Dodd takes us to the benefits of needing well, desiring honestly, longing deeply, and facing unvanquished hope. The five characteristics of the heart are in us to grow us and bless us, but have so often been mistaken for negative experiences that one needs to control rather than utilize. We have been created to live fully in a tragic place. Knowing our hearts and utilizing its gifts help us see who we are created to be so we can do what we are created to do.

About the author

Chip Dodd

20 books28 followers
Chip Dodd is a teacher, trainer, author, and counselor, who has been working in the field of recovery and redemption for over 25 years. It is the territory in which people can return to living the way we are created to live-where we can move from survival to living, from isolation to loving, and from controlling to leading. After receiving his PhD in counseling from the University of North Texas, he founded a treatment center, The Center for Professional Excellence (CPE) in Nashville, dedicated to helping people be who they are made to be, so they can do what they are made to do.
